TimeGate Reveals Section 8 Sequel

If you're a fan of sci-fi, futuristic shooters with interesting twists, you might be intrigued by the new title from TimeGate Studios.

They've announced the sequel, Section 8: Prejudice , which picks up where the first title left off. Players will be reunited with Captain Alex Corde and the 8th Armored Infantry, nicknamed "Section 8" for their no-holds-barred attacking of extraordinarily dangerous missions. As Corde's squad pursues the last of the resistance in order to deliver a final blow, they uncover a mysterious new threat powerful enough to put a serious crimp in humanity's survival. We'll get an all-new (and longer) story-driven campaign along with a "one-of-a-kind multiplayer experience that gives players unprecedented tactical control over ever-changing team-based combat." Multiple game modes, spawning wherever you desire, Dynamic Combat Missions and over 50 customizable weapons, tools and upgrades await. Said Adel Chaveleh, CEO of TimeGate:

"As you can see, we are very committed to this universe. The development team has tremendous passion for the IP. Feedback from the community and media has been used to drive every single development decision on this project. Prejudice is taking everything popular about the first game of the series and pushing the envelope further. We’ve created a brand new and compelling story-driven single-player experience, expanded the world with new environments and massive amounts of new equipment. Prejudice is a full-blown sequel in every sense."

Section 8: Prejudice is set to release in early 2011 and we should expect more details and info in the coming months. But to learn more, and to check out the first trailer, visit the game's official site .
